Description

A pulper machine is a specialized piece of equipment designed for the pulping process in various industries, particularly in the paper and pulp industry. The primary function of a pulper is to break down fibrous materials, typically recycled paper, into a pulp that can be used in the production of paper and related products. The machine consists of a large vat or chamber where the paper is mixed with water, and rotating blades or agitators help break down the paper fibers, creating a slurry or pulp.

Pulper machines play a crucial role in recycling and the sustainable production of paper. They contribute to the efficient breakdown of paper waste into a form suitable for papermaking, promoting resource conservation and reducing the environmental impact of paper production. Pulping machines vary in size and design, catering to the specific needs and scale of paper mills and recycling facilities.

Description

A grinder machine is a versatile and essential tool used for material removal, shaping, or finishing operations through abrasive processes. These machines come in various types, including bench grinders, cylindrical grinders, and surface grinders, each serving specific purposes in metalworking, woodworking, or other industries. Typically, a grinder consists of a rotating abrasive wheel or disk that removes material by abrasion, creating a smoother surface or shaping a workpiece. The grinding process is achieved by the abrasive particles on the wheel making contact with the workpiece, generating friction and material removal.

Grinder machines are widely used for tasks such as sharpening tools, smoothing weld seams, or preparing surfaces for further finishing. They are available in manual and powered versions, the latter often incorporating features like adjustable speed settings and safety mechanisms. The versatility of grinder machines makes them indispensable in workshops and manufacturing settings, contributing to the precision and quality of various machined components and surfaces.

Description

A mixer machine is a versatile and indispensable tool used for blending, kneading, and mixing various ingredients in food preparation, baking, and industrial processes. These machines come in different types, including stand mixers, hand mixers, and industrial mixers, each designed to cater to specific needs. In the context of food preparation, mixer machines often feature a rotating set of beaters, dough hooks, or paddles that efficiently combine ingredients like flour, eggs, and liquids, creating a uniform mixture.

In industrial settings, mixer machines can be much larger and more powerful, used for processes like blending chemicals, creating pharmaceutical compounds, or mixing materials in manufacturing. The efficiency and precision of mixer machines contribute to the consistency and quality of the final products. Some advanced models may include variable speed settings, timers, and safety features, making them versatile and user-friendly in various applications. Whether in a home kitchen or a large-scale manufacturing facility, mixer machines play a crucial role in simplifying and automating the mixing process, saving time and ensuring uniformity in the end product.

Description

A packing machine is a sophisticated piece of equipment designed for efficiently and precisely packaging various products into containers or packaging materials. These machines are widely used across industries such as food and beverage, pharmaceuticals, and manufacturing. The core function of a packing machine is to automate the process of filling, sealing, and labeling products into their final packaging, be it bottles, pouches, or cartons. They come in various types, including vertical form-fill-seal machines, horizontal flow wrappers, and automatic cartoners, each tailored to specific packaging needs. Modern packing machines often feature advanced technology, such as programmable controls, adjustable filling volumes, and high-speed processing capabilities, ensuring accuracy and consistency in the packaging process.

Packing machines contribute significantly to the efficiency of production lines, reducing labor costs and minimizing errors in packaging. Their versatility allows for the packaging of diverse products, ranging from food items to pharmaceuticals, with precise measurements and sealed packaging. Whether in a small-scale operation or a large industrial setting, packing machines are essential tools for businesses seeking to optimize their packaging processes and meet the demands of modern packaging standards.

Description

A boiler unit, often referred to simply as a boiler, is a crucial piece of industrial equipment designed to generate steam or hot water for various heating applications. Boilers are widely used in industries such as power generation, manufacturing, and heating systems for buildings. The basic principle involves the combustion of fuel, typically coal, natural gas, or oil, to produce heat. This heat is transferred to water, converting it into steam, which can be utilized for heating or to drive turbines for power generation.

Boiler units vary in size and design, ranging from small residential boilers to large industrial units. They play a pivotal role in processes that require high-temperature steam, such as electricity generation in power plants or providing heat for industrial operations. The efficiency and safety of boiler units are paramount, and they are often equipped with sophisticated controls and safety features to ensure optimal performance and prevent accidents. Boilers are critical components in many industrial settings, providing the essential energy needed for various processes and applications.
